About

This app provides a comprehensive offline Japanese-English and English-Japanese dictionary. It includes extensive entries, kanji details with stroke order, name databases, and example sentences. Features handwriting recognition and advanced search options for efficient language learning.

Offline Japanese-English dictionary
Kanji with stroke order
Japanese names database
Example sentences with translation
Handwriting recognition
Advanced search (wildcard, radicals)
Kanji lists by JLPT level

FAQ

What does Shirabe Jisho do?

Shirabe Jisho is a powerful offline Japanese-English and English-Japanese dictionary. It offers a vast number of dictionary entries, detailed kanji information including stroke order, and extensive databases of Japanese names and example sentences with translations.

What are the key features of Shirabe Jisho?

Key features include over 170,000 dictionary entries, 6,500 kanji with stroke order, handwriting recognition for character input, advanced search options like wildcard and radical searches, and categorized kanji lists by JLPT level and school grade.

Is Shirabe Jisho free to use?

Yes, Shirabe Jisho is a free application. It does not have any in-app purchases or advertisements, providing a completely free experience for users.

How can I search for words or characters in Shirabe Jisho?

You can search using various methods: direct text input in English or Japanese, handwriting recognition for kanji and kana (even with incorrect stroke order), by kanji radicals, or using wildcard characters ('*' and '?'). It also accepts romaji input.
